WebApr 28, 2016 · Manual typewriters work by the typist depressing the keys with his or her fingers. The keys have levers and springs that force the type slugs to strike an inked ribbon against the rubber roller, called a platen. If there is a piece of paper loaded against the platen, the type slug leaves a letter, number, or symbol on the page. WebEnsure the ribbon is moving from the fullest spool to the emptiest as you type. For example, if the spool on the right is the emptiest, make sure the right-hand spool is rotating clockwise, and vice versa for the left-hand spool. If the ribbon is moving in the wrong direction, flip the ribbon reverse switch. Electric typewriters A significant advance in the typewriter field was the development of the electric typewriter, basically a mechanical typewriter with the typing stroke powered by an electric-motor drive. The typist initiates the key stroke, the carriage motion, and other controls by touching the proper key.
